CVE-2024-45399Network attack vector

Script execution via unchecked redirect URL scheme

Published Sep 4, 2024 · Updated Sep 4, 2024

Cross-site scripting in CERN Indico before 3.3.4 allows remote attackers to execute script in a new user's browser through a crafted signup link. Flask-Multipass validate_next_url accepts a javascript scheme because it checks only for a foreign network location, and Indico redirects to that value after account creation. A victim must open the malicious link and complete signup; execution is limited to the newly created, unprivileged account's browser context.

Published CVSS scores

4.3GitHubCV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:R/S:U/C:N/I:L/A:N
6.1NIST NVDCV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:R/S:C/C:L/I:L/A:N

Weakness, pattern, technique

CWE-79Improper Neutralization of Input During Web Page Generation ('Cross-site Scripting')
CWE-1395Dependency on Vulnerable Third-Party Component
T1204.001User Execution: Malicious Link
